Manchester United will be travelling to the american express stadium this Saturday for an early kick-off against Brighton in the 2024/25 Premier League second week action. The Fulham 1-0 victory was a bit of a dour, with the debut goal from Joshua Zirkzee giving the Red Devils the vital 3 points. However, they face a Brighton side high on confidence as they sit on top of the Premier League due to a huge 3-0 win over Carlo Ancelotti’s Everton.

Recent Performances and Team News

Brighton have started a bright season under their new manager Fabian Hurzeler, having won all of their 3 pre-season matches as well. The string of performances suggests Hurzeler will continue the high-pressing and quick attacking tactics at his new club. Brighton will hope to retain trio Evan Ferguson, Pervis Estupinan and Tariq Lamptey in the starting XI after the three missed out through injuries in the first game. Yankuba Minteh was a doubt as well although he came out great on his debut before limping off with an injury.

Manchester United will miss Leny Yoro and Rasmus Hojlund about known long-term injuries. There are doubts as to whether Victor Lindelof will get back fully fit to face Brighton. New signings Matthijs de Ligt and Noussair Mazraoui look set to play, with the former tipped to replace Lindelof in the starting XI.

Tactical Analysis and Predictions

Brighton are likely to continue with the pressing and quick transitions that proved effective against Everton. Manchester United will be looking to take the attack to the home side and will be wary of their very fluid attacks against the break.

The match is likely to be closely contested, as both teams showed potential in their season openers. The tactical duel between ten Hag and Hurzeler would be interesting, as both managers aim to look for ways to incorporate their new signings and strategies. I believe that the match would end in a 1-1 draw, considering both teams’ strengths and recent forms.
